    def test_regress_below_min(self):
        output = self.get_output_stream()
        bar = ProgressBar(output, 10)
        bar.set_progress(1)
        bar.advance(-1)
        bar.advance(-1)

        expected = self.generate_output([
            '  1/10 [==>-------------------------]  10%',
            '  0/10 [>---------------------------]   0%'
        ])

        self.assertEqual(expected, self.get_output_content(output))

    def test_advance_over_max(self):
        output = self.get_output_stream()
        bar = ProgressBar(output, 10)
        bar.set_progress(9)
        bar.advance()
        bar.advance()

        expected = self.generate_output([[
            '  9/10 [=========================>--]  90%',
            ' 10/10 [============================] 100%',
            ' 11/11 [============================] 100%'
        ]])

        self.assertEqual(expected, self.get_output_content(output))

    def test_clear(self):
        output = self.get_output_stream()
        bar = ProgressBar(output, 50)
        bar.start()
        bar.set_progress(25)
        bar.clear()

        expected = self.generate_output([
            '  0/50 [>---------------------------]   0%',
            ' 25/50 [==============>-------------]  50%',
            '                                          '
        ])

        self.assertEqual(expected, self.get_output_content(output))

    def test_set_current_progress(self):
        output = self.get_output_stream()
        bar = ProgressBar(output, 50)
        bar.start()
        bar.display()
        bar.advance()
        bar.set_progress(15)
        bar.set_progress(25)

        expected = self.generate_output([
            '  0/50 [>---------------------------]   0%',
            '  0/50 [>---------------------------]   0%',
            '  1/50 [>---------------------------]   2%',
            ' 15/50 [========>-------------------]  30%',
            ' 25/50 [==============>-------------]  50%',
        ])

        self.assertEqual(expected, self.get_output_content(output))
